Who Needs Inpatient Alcohol and Drug Treatment in Maple Grove, Minnesota?

Inpatient drug treatment facilities in Maple Grove are ideal for many people with drug and alcohol use disorders. However, they are most effective for addicted individuals who are also battling co-occurring mental health conditions. Such clients might require 24/7 support and medical supervision - which may not be available in an outpatient center.

In the same way, if you have participated in drug and alcohol addiction rehab in the past through an outpatient program or if you attempted inpatient rehab but were unsuccessful, then it is highly likely that you could benefit from a longer stay in a residential rehab program.

Teens, in particular, also benefit from these facilities because they typically have severe mental health issues co-occurring with their alcohol and drug disorders. As such, they might require rehabilitation that deals with both issues before they can recover fully.

Disadvantages of Inpatient Drug Rehabilitation

Inpatient centers are offered in a number of settings - including but not limited to mental health centers and hospitals. Others are luxurious or executive models and may provide a myriad of amenities and options to make your journey to recovery smoother.

However, you might not benefit from these facilities if:

You feel that you will be separated from your loved ones, friends, social life, and work responsibilities for too long.

You think that the cost of rehabilitation at an inpatient drug and alcohol rehabilitation facility in Maple Grove, MN. is too high for you to afford.

You would prefer recovering through an outpatient center before you commit to residential drug addiction rehabilitation.

However, in most cases, inpatient alcohol and drug rehab works more successfully and has been proven over and over to lead to better outcomes overall. This is why it is the most often recommended form of rehabilitation available for people searching for recovery after months or years of intensive drug and alcohol abuse and drug addiction. As long as you check into such a facility in good time, therefore, it is extremely likely that you will achieve sobriety and abstinence much quicker.
